How much do UK headteachers earn?

How much do UK headteachers earn? The highest teaching salaries across the UK are paid to headteachers: England (excluding London) and Wales – £47,735 to £117,197. London – £48,901 to £125,098. What are 2 characteristics of a corporation?

What are 2 characteristics of a corporation? Tip. The five main characteristics of a corporation are limited liability, shareholder ownership, double taxation, continuing lifespan and, in most cases, professional management. What do people decorate with on Diwali?

What do people decorate with on Diwali? In Diwali festival tradition, communities in India are lit up with shimmering lights and bright colours using string lights, candles, oil lamps, crafts and, of course, Rangoli; colourful floor designs made of flower petals, rice or sand. Why did we take Guam?

Why did we take Guam? The only reason America annexed Guam and its Chamorro inhabitants all those years ago was because the U.S. was at war with Spain. How does car exhaust affect the air?

How does car exhaust affect the air? A car’s exhaust emits hydrocarbons, a toxic compound of hydrogen and carbon. When fuel burns, nitrogen and oxygen react with each other and form nitrogen oxides (NOx).
